Output 86a5145644fd615fdc0039eb6b65b60354f892ac32511a45ecbdb8f6f8e088e5:2

value
157358
script pubkey
OP_0 OP_PUSHBYTES_20 8207c8e53201c66ae18ff62ad713a69fc1a8b769
address
bc1qsgru3efjq8rx4cv07c4dwyaxnlq63dmfldfq2c
transaction
86a5145644fd615fdc0039eb6b65b60354f892ac32511a45ecbdb8f6f8e088e5
spent
true